Carmina's Review on Hacienda Chicken Style Arroz Caldo from Arroz Ecjia

  Carmina decided to order her dinner at  Arroz Ecija Filipino Soul Food located inside Robinsons Magnolia. It is my first time to try their Hacienda chicken style arroz caldo. Every time I would walk around in Robinsons Magnolia would see a lot of people dine inside. The menu is placed on the table for you to view. There is a small kitchen in back of the counter. Carmina had it for takeout was still warm when brought it home for 189.00 pesos ($3.26). Hacienda Chicken Style Arroz Caldo was very filling lots of ingredients can make a meal for you. Carmina's Experience from Tonkatsu Tamafuji

Three months ago, Gilbert had made reservation at Tonkatsu Tamafuji a popular place where people will just wait patiently to be seated down at the restaurant. Mom Violy couldn't believe how people will just stand up waiting as more people will arrive. Now you begin to wonder why people would be excited to eat Tonkatsu Tamafuji's food. Honestly Gilbert has tried their food many times but wanted to share his experiences with Mom Violy and Carmina. Gilbert had explained each meal comes with your choice of soup and rice from their menu. You won't believe someone is walking around carry cabbage salad to refill your plate to those who want more. Gilbert asked what we wanted to eat. Mom Violy said she'll try the 5 Pieces Oyster Katsu Teishoku with Tofu and Seaweed Miso Soup and White Rice.
